1. Specifications Comparison
| Feature | Realme 11 Pro+ | Huawei Pura 70 Ultra | Practical Impact |
|---|---|---|---|
| Design | |||
| Dimensions (mm) | 161.6 x 73.9 x 8.2 | 162.6 x 75.1 x 8.4 | Huawei is slightly larger and thicker. Negligible difference in daily use. |
| Weight (g) | 183 | 226 | Huawei is significantly heavier, potentially noticeable during extended use. |
| Display | |||
| Size (inches) | 6.7 | 6.8 | Huawei offers a marginally larger screen. |
| Resolution (px) | 1080 x 2412 | 1260 x 2844 | Huawei has a sharper display with higher resolution, resulting in clearer text and images. |
| Panel Type | AMOLED | LTPO OLED | Both offer vibrant colors and deep blacks. Huawei's LTPO panel allows for dynamic refresh rate adjustment, potentially saving battery. |
| Peak Brightness (nits) | 950 | 2500 | Huawei's display is significantly brighter, offering better visibility outdoors. |
| Refresh Rate (Hz) | 120 | 120 | Both offer smooth scrolling and animations. |
| Performance | |||
| Chipset | Mediatek Dimensity 7050 (6 nm) | Kirin 9010 (7 nm) | Kirin 9010 is expected to be more powerful based on historical Kirin performance, leading to faster app loading and smoother multitasking. |
| CPU | Octa-core (2x2.6 GHz Cortex-A78 & 6x2.0 GHz Cortex-A55) | Octa-core (1x2.3 GHz Taishan Big & 3x2.18 GHz Taishan Mid & 4x1.55 GHz Cortex-A510) | Difficult to compare directly without benchmarks. Kirin's architecture suggests potential for better sustained performance. |
| GPU | Mali-G68 MC4 | Maleoon 910 | Huawei's GPU is likely more powerful but requires real-world testing for confirmation. Expect better gaming performance on the Huawei. |
| RAM (GB) | 8/12 | 16 | Huawei offers significantly more RAM, enabling smoother multitasking and better handling of demanding applications. |
| Camera | |||
| Main Camera (MP) | 200 | 50 | Realme has a higher megapixel count, but sensor size and other factors are crucial for image quality. Huawei uses a larger 1-inch sensor (IMX989), generally indicating superior low-light performance and dynamic range. |
| Ultrawide (MP) | 8 | 40 | Huawei offers a higher resolution ultrawide camera. |
| Telephoto | No | Yes (50MP, 3.5x optical zoom) | Huawei has a dedicated telephoto lens, enabling optical zoom for better quality zoomed images. |
| Battery | |||
| Capacity (mAh) | 5000 | 5200 | Huawei has a slightly larger battery capacity, but actual battery life depends on various factors. |
2. Key Differences Analysis
Realme 11 Pro+ Advantages:
- Lighter and potentially more comfortable for one-handed use.
- Potentially more affordable (medium price range).
- Higher resolution main camera sensor (200MP), although image quality depends on multiple factors.
Huawei Pura 70 Ultra Advantages:
- Significantly more powerful processor and GPU, resulting in smoother performance.
- Sharper and brighter display with LTPO technology for potential power savings.
- More RAM for superior multitasking.
- Versatile camera system with a dedicated telephoto lens and a larger main sensor.
- Slightly larger battery capacity.
- USB 3.1 with DisplayPort support.
3. User Profiles & Recommendations
Realme 11 Pro+: Users on a budget seeking a stylish phone with a good display and decent performance. Suitable for everyday tasks, social media, and casual gaming.
Huawei Pura 70 Ultra: Power users, photographers, and videographers who demand top-tier performance, a brilliant display, and a versatile camera system. Suitable for demanding tasks, gaming, content creation, and professional use.
